[发明专利]基于推送的地点更新有效
申请号: | 201080027212.9 | 申请日: | 2010-06-17 |
公开(公告)号: | CN102461130A | 公开(公告)日: | 2012-05-16 |
发明(设计)人: | 理查德·威廉森;克里斯多佛·布鲁门伯格;希祐·帕拉潘;詹姆斯·霍华德 | 申请(专利权)人: | 苹果公司 |
主分类号: | H04L29/08 | 分类号: | H04L29/08;H04W4/02 |
代理公司: | 北京东方亿思知识产权代理有限责任公司 11258 | 代理人: | 宗晓斌 |
地址: | 美国加利*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 推送 地点 更新 | ||
1.一种由计算机执行的方法,包括:
接收来自第一客户端设备的、针对第二客户端设备的地点信息的地点信息请求;
在接收到所述地点信息请求时,向所述第二客户端设备发送针对地点更新的地点更新请求;以及
接收来自所述第二客户端设备的地点更新。
2.根据权利要求1所述的方法,其中,发送地点更新请求的步骤进一步包括:
在发送所述地点更新请求之前,根据一个或多个预定标准判断所存储的所述第二客户端设备的地点信息是否陈旧;并且
如果所存储的地点信息被判定为陈旧,则向所述第二客户端设备发送所述地点更新请求。
3.根据权利要求2所述的方法,其中,所述一个或多个预定标准指定了针对地点信息的阈值龄期。
4.根据权利要求1所述的方法,其中,向所述第二客户端设备发送针对地点更新的地点更新请求的步骤进一步包括:
通过推送通知服务器向所述第二客户端设备发送所述地点更新请求。
5.根据权利要求1所述的方法,其中,向所述第二客户端设备发送针对地点更新的地点更新请求的步骤进一步包括:
在所述地点更新请求中指定针对地点更新的地点精确性要求。
6.根据权利要求5所述的方法,其中,指定所述地点精确性要求的步骤进一步包括:
基于客户端请求的上下文来确定所述地点精确性要求,所述上下文包括下述信息:该信息表示所述第一客户端设备的用户表现出的兴趣水平。
7.一种由计算机执行的方法,包括:
接收来自第一客户端设备的、针对第二客户端设备的地点信息的地点信息请求,所述第一客户端设备和所述第二客户端设备彼此互为地点共享好友设备;
通过向所述第一客户端设备发送所存储的所述第二客户端设备的地点来响应所述地点信息请求;
判断所存储的所述第二客户端设备的地点是否超过预定的阈值龄期;
如果所存储的地点超过所述预定的阈值龄期,则通过推送通知服务向所述第二客户端设备发送针对地点更新的地点更新请求;
接收来自所述第二客户端设备的地点更新;以及
根据所接收的地点更新来更新所存储的所述第二客户端设备的地点。
8.根据权利要求7所述的方法,其中,发送针对地点更新的地点更新请求的步骤进一步包括:
在所述地点更新请求中指定针对地点更新的地点精确性要求。
9.根据权利要求7所述的方法,还包括:
响应于来自所述第一客户端设备的、针对所述第二客户端设备的地点信息的第二地点信息请求,向所述第一客户端设备发送更新后的所存储的地点。
10.根据权利要求7所述的方法,还包括:
通过推送通知服务向所述第一客户端设备发送更新后的所存储的地点,而不等待来自所述第一客户端设备的、针对所述第二客户端设备的地点信息的第二地点信息请求。
11.一种由计算机执行的方法,用于由地点感知移动设备提交地点更新,包括:
进入睡眠模式;
在所述睡眠模式中,通过推送通知服务从地点信息服务器接收针对地点更新的地点更新请求;
在接收到所述地点更新请求时,激活定位系统以进行自我定位;
向所述地点信息服务器发送地点更新,所述地点更新包括由所述定位系统所确定的当前地点;并且
在发送所述地点更新之后返回到所述睡眠模式。
12.根据权利要求11所述的方法,其中,所述地点更新请求指定了针对地点更新的地点精确性要求,并且,激活所述定位系统的步骤进一步包括:
基于所述地点精确性要求并且根据一个或多个预定标准,选择适当的定位系统来激活。
13.根据权利要求12所述的方法,其中,所述一个或多个预定标准针对所要选择的定位系统而指定低耗电偏好。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于苹果公司,未经苹果公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201080027212.9/1.html,转载请声明来源钻瓜专利网。
- 上一篇:一种空调风机
- 下一篇:一种风道与蒸发器的密封结构及空调